Church Unity Service, 24th January 1972. Conducted by The Bishop of Birmingham, the Rt Rev Laurence Brown and the Archbishop of Birmingham, the Most Rev. George Dwyer, at St Catherine Roman Catholic Church in Bristol Street, Birmingham, 24th January 1972. The service in the church is in connection with the Week of Prayer for Unity in 1972.
